It is with broken hearts that we, the family, announce the sudden but peaceful passing of our loving mother, grandmother and best friend, Catherine Elizabeth Aucoin on Friday, Dec. 19, 2014, in palliative care at the Cape Breton Regional Hospital, Sydney, surrounded by her loving family.
Born in Sydney, Catherine was the daughter of the late James and Elizabeth (Delaney) MacPhee. She lived most of her life in Whitney Pier.
Family was everything to Catherine. Her faith was strong, for Catherine was a member of Holy Redeemer parish and member of the Catholic Women’s League. She loved travelling, playing cards and the challenges of puzzles. Catherine enjoyed fiddle music, square dances and most of all, spending time with her family. She will be remembered by family and friends for her kindness and generosity given to those without thought or effort. Catherine will be sadly missed and never forgotten by her family and friends.
